Navigating Treatment Options for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D) in the UK
Generalized Anxiety Disorder (GAD) is a prevalent mental health illness that can significantly influence daily life. In the UK, individuals with GAD have access to numerous treatment choices.
- Therapy is a key component of GAD treatment and involves techniques like cognitive behavioural therapy (CBT), which targets to alter negative thought patterns and behaviours.
- Pharmaceuticals can also be offered by GPs or psychiatrists to help manage GAD symptoms. Common medications include antidepressants, such as sel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s), which can boost mood and reduce anxiety.
- In addition to therapy and medication, lifestyle changes can play a crucial role in managing GAD. Activities like regular exercise, a healthy diet, and adequate sleep can have a beneficial impact on mental well-being.

Anxiety Relief in the UK: Medications and Therapies
Living with an anxiety disorder can be challenging daily life. In the UK, there are various helpful treatment options available, combining both medication and therapy to reduce symptoms and improve overall well-being. This guide aims to provide valuable insights for UK residents seeking treatment for anxiety disorders.
Medication is often a important part of anxiety management, with several classes available depending on the specific needs of each person. Anti-anxiety medications like benzodiazepines can provide fast relief from acute symptoms, while antidepressants, such as SSRIs and SNRIs, are often used for long-term management of anxiety disorders. It's essential to consult with a GP to determine the most appropriate medication regimen.
Therapy plays a fundamental role in addressing the underlying factors of anxiety. Cognitive Behavioural Therapy (CBT) is a widely recognized therapy for anxiety, focusing on challenging negative thought patterns and behaviours that contribute to anxiety. Other effective therapies include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T), Dialectical Behaviour Therapy (DBT), and Mindfulness-Based Therapies.

Coping managing Anxiety: UK Resources and Support for Different Kinds
Anxiety is a common experience that can affect people in many differently. If you're facing anxiety in the UK, know that you're not alone and there are lots resources available to help. From digital support groups to qualified therapists, there are options to suit every needs.
- For common anxiety, the NHS offers advice on coping mechanisms and personal strategies.
- When need more intensive support, consider contacting a psychologist through your GP or independently.
- There are also many charities dedicated to supporting people with anxiety, such as Mind and the Anxiety UK.
